Manage People, Priorities, and Change with Confidence
Moving into management brings new responsibilities, from guiding employees and coordinating work to responding to changing workplace expectations. This certificate helps new and aspiring managers build the practical skills needed to lead teams effectively and keep work moving forward.
Build Practical Management Skills
Learn how to organize priorities, communicate expectations, support employee performance, and work effectively across generations. Through three focused courses, you'll develop strategies for managing people, navigating workplace challenges, and contributing to a productive organizational culture.

This three-course certificate includes:
- Management Bootcamp
- Management in the 21st Century
- Managing Generations in the Workplace
